ABC Manufacturing manufactures a product in two departments and uses a process costing system with the FIFO method. In the first department, the nature of the manufacturing process is such that all materials are added when the conversion is 20% complete. Conversion costs are incurred uniformly throughout the process. The beginning inventory was 30% complete, while the ending inventory was 60% complete with respect to conversion.
